Debian和Sedebian软件包管理有何不同
导读:Debian 与 Sedebian 软件包管理的差异 术语澄清 Debian 是标准的 .deb + APT/dpkg 体系发行版,拥有官方仓库与稳定的发布节奏。 Sedebian 并非官方 Debian 版本;公开资料对其定位存在差异:...
Debian 与 Sedebian 软件包管理的差异
术语澄清
- Debian 是标准的 .deb + APT/dpkg 体系发行版,拥有官方仓库与稳定的发布节奏。
- Sedebian 并非官方 Debian 版本;公开资料对其定位存在差异:有文章称其“基于 Debian、可使用 apt/dpkg”,也有资料强调其“非标准派生、可能改动包管理与依赖体系”。因此,两者在软件包管理上的“相同点”与“差异点”取决于 Sedebian 的具体实现与维护策略。
核心差异对比
| 维度 | Debian | Sedebian | 影响 |
|---|---|---|---|
| 包格式与底层工具 | 使用 .deb 包,底层为 dpkg,上层为 APT | 若沿用 Debian 体系,通常也为 .deb + dpkg/APT;若被改动,可能更换或调整工具链 | 决定能否直接用 Debian 的 .deb 与仓库 |
| 仓库与兼容性 | 官方仓库(如 main/contrib/non-free),版本与依赖一致性有保障 | 若沿用官方仓库,则高度兼容;若自建或裁剪仓库,可能出现依赖/版本错配 | 决定软件可用性与稳定性 |
| 更新节奏与策略 | 稳定版/测试版/不稳定版;稳定版 LTS 最长可达 5 年 | 有说法称“更新更及时”,也可能更激进或定制 | 决定安全补丁与应用新特性的时效 |
| 命令与操作体验 | 常见命令:apt update/upgrade/install/remove/purge、dpkg -i/-r/-l | 若沿用 Debian 工具链,命令基本一致;若改动,可能行为不同 | 决定运维习惯与脚本可迁移性 |
| 社区与文档 | 社区庞大、文档完备 | 社区规模通常较小、文档相对有限 | 决定排障效率与可获得支持 |
| 兼容性与风险 | 作为基线,兼容性最好 | 存在“可直接安装 Debian 包”的观点,也有“不保证全部兼容”的提醒 | 决定迁移/混用时的风险级别 |
上述要点综合自对 Debian 工具链与发布策略的说明,以及对 Sedebian“基于/非标准派生”的不同描述与兼容性提示。
实操建议
- 确认 Sedebian 的“身份与仓库”
- 查看是否存在 /etc/apt/sources.list 与 /etc/os-release,核对系统标识与仓库地址。
- 执行 apt update 验证能否正常连接仓库并解析依赖。
- 验证 .deb 可用性
- 优先使用 apt install ./pkg.deb 让 APT 处理依赖;仅在必要时用 dpkg -i,遇到缺依赖再补装。
- 谨慎混用仓库
- 避免直接混入 Debian 官方仓库 与 Sedebian 仓库,防止版本/依赖冲突;必要时使用 pinning 控制优先级。
- 生产环境策略
- 关键业务建议以官方 Debian Stable + LTS 为主;对 Sedebian 进行充分回归测试后再上线。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: Debian和Sedebian软件包管理有何不同
本文地址: https://pptw.com/jishu/753582.html
